TP钱包连接失败的全面解析:从分布式账本到合约变量与市场前景

简介

TP钱包连接不上钱包的情况常见且原因多样。要系统分析,需要把技术栈和生态维度并行考虑:分布式账本的节点与共识、可定制化网络的参数、资金服务流程与效率、合约变量对交互的影响、以及前沿技术与市场走向。

一、分布式账本层面的因素

分布式账本依赖节点同步与RPC服务。若TP钱包所连接的节点不同步、负载过高或被节点运营方暂停,钱包会无法完成链上请求。共识分叉或链重组也会造成短时连接异常。此外,网络分片、侧链或跨链桥的状态不一致会影响跨链资产展示和转账确认。

二、可定制化网络问题

许多钱包允许自定义RPC、chainId、网络名称及符号。错误的chainId、endpoint不稳定、SSL证书问题或使用了私链/测试链但未切换,会导致连接失败。使用代理、VPN或企业防火墙也可能阻断到指定RPC端点的连接。

三、高效资金服务相关因素

资金服务涉及UTXO或账户模型、nonce管理、手续费策略与交易打包。若nonce不对、gas/手续费设定过低或网络拥堵,交易无法广播或卡在本地,表面看起来像“连接不上”。此外,钱包与第三方服务(如节点托管、行情或交易所桥接)断连会影响资产展示与实时操作。

四、合约变量与交互细节

与合约交互时,变量不匹配(错误ABI、函数签名、合约地址、构造参数)会引起调用失败或返回异常,使前端无法确认连接或读取状态。合约升级后的storage布局变化或代理合约地址变更也会导致查询失败。

五、先进科技趋势对连接问题的影响

L2扩容(如rollups)、跨链消息协议、账户抽象、WASM智能合约和MPC钱包正在改变钱包与链的交互方式。采用新技术的网络若未被钱包及时支持,会出现不兼容,从而影响连接。另一方面,去中心化节点发现(DNS替代)、轻客户端和零知识证明可提升节点可靠性与隐私,长远将减少此类连接问题。

六、常见故障排查步骤(实操建议)

- 检查网络选择:确认是否在主网、测试网或自定义网络;核对chainId、rpc URL、symbol。

- 更换RPC节点:尝试官方/公共RPC或自建节点,观察是否恢复。

- 更新或重启App:版本差异或缓存问题会被修复。

- 检查权限与网络:关闭VPN或允许应用流量,检查防火墙和HTTPS证书。

- 验证合约与ABI:确保ABI、合约地址与调用参数正确无误。

- 检查nonce与费率:重置nonce或提高gas费,查看交易池状态。

- 备份并恢复钱包:在确保助记词安全的前提下尝试恢复到新设备以排除本地异常。

七、市场与未来评估剖析

短期内,随着L2、跨链和专业节点服务普及,钱包连接稳定性会得到改善,但新技术引入也会产生兼容性短缺。中长期看,标准化的rpc发现协议、更成熟的轻客户端实现和硬件/多方计算安全方案将显著提升可靠性与用户体验。监管、合规和用户隐私需求可能促使托管与非托管服务并行发展,钱包需要在可用性与安全性间找到平衡。对于开发者与运营者而言,提供多节点后备、透明的网络切换界面、智能费率与回退机制是提升抗故障能力的关键。

结论与建议

TP钱包连接不上通常不是单一原因,而是网络层、节点层、合约层与客户端实现共同作用的结果。用户可先按排查步骤自助诊断;若为网络或节点问题,可切换RPC或等待节点恢复;若为合约或协议不兼容,则需等待钱包更新或使用兼容工具。面向未来,关注L2、跨链互操作性与轻客户端发展,有助于从根本上减少连接失败的发生概率。

作者:林子墨发布时间:2025-09-30 12:22:32

评论

Ava88

很实用的排查清单,解决了我一直没搞清楚的chainId问题。

区块小王

从分布式账本和合约层面解释得很透彻,收藏备用。

CryptoLiu

建议再补充一下常见RPC提供商的对比,会更方便操作。

晴天

关于L2和zk的趋势分析很有见地,希望钱包能早日支持更多轻客户端。

Neo-用户

恢复钱包后问题就解决了,原来是本地缓存导致的nonce异常,感谢指引。

相关阅读